    You must live in an eligible ZIP Code™ location and be able to verify your identity in order to sign up for Informed Delivery. In rare instances, you may live in an eligible ZIP Code, but cannot sign up for the feature because your individual mailbox is not uniquely coded; this coding determines which images are provided to each Informed Delivery user and ensures that users view mail destined for their address …

    If multiple people reside at the same address and they want to participate in the program, they should sign up for Informed Delivery to receive notifications. Email notifications are not sent on days when there is no mail to be delivered, nor on Sundays and federal holidays.

    There does not appear to be any limit on the number of people who can sign up for the service at any one address, except that one needs to know the names and KBA question answers for a valid resident of that address. “Informed Delivery may be accessed by any adult member of a household,”...
